Sizes and Dimensions of Small Vases

  • Most small vases measure between 6 and 15 cm in height.
  • Widths vary from 4 to 8 cm, suitable for single stems or small bouquets.
  • Miniature vases for one flower are often 6-8 cm tall.
  • Small table vases for several flowers typically range from 10-12 cm in height.
  • Shapes range from cylinders, spheres, drops to animal figures and lemons.

Uses and Styling of Small Vases

  • Perfect for single flowers from the garden or dried branches.
  • Group several small vases on the dining table or windowsill for a lively effect.
  • Use them on the bedside table, bathroom, or shelf as small pops of color.
  • A small vase also works as table decor for dinner guests or festive occasions.
  • Some small vases from Quail can double as pencil holders or makeup brush containers.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a small vase?

A small vase is a vase under about 15 cm, suitable for single flowers or small bouquets.

What size small vase should I choose?

6-8 cm is ideal for one flower. 10-12 cm works well for small bouquets.

What is the difference between a small vase and a mini vase?

Mini vases are often under 8 cm and meant for one stem, while small vases can hold a few more flowers.

How big is a typical small vase?

Typically between 6 and 15 cm tall and 4-8 cm wide.

Which material is best for small vases?

Ceramic and glass are popular choices for small vases – both hold water well and are decorative.

What do you use a small vase for?

They’re used for single flowers, small bouquets, or as decoration alone.

Can a small vase be used for dried flowers?

Yes, small vases work well for both fresh and dried flowers.

Are small vases good as gifts?

Yes, small vases are popular gifts as they fit many spaces and have versatile uses.
